Stokes' Theorem

Table of Contents

If S is an oriented smooth surface that is bounded by a simple, closed, smooth boundary curve C with positive orientation. and F is a vector field then, Stokes’ theorem says that

$$ \int_C \vec{F} \cdot d\vec{r} = \iint_S \nabla \times \vec{F} \cdot d\vec{S} $$

Stokes’ theorem can be thought of as a 3D generalization of Green’s theorem.
